An approach towards the synthesis of oligomers containing a N-2-hydroxyethyl-aminomethylphosphonate backbone: A novel PNA analogue

A convenient route to the preparation of 4-methoxy-1-oxido-pyridine-2-methyl N-2-(4,4′-dimethoxytrityloxy)ethyl-N-thymin-1-yl-aminomethylphosphonate (1a, T∗) and the corresponding N4-benzoylcytosin-1-yl derivative 1b (C∗) is reported. These PPNA monomers proved to be suitable building blocks in a solid-support synthesis of the tetradecameric fragment (C∗T∗T∗T∗C∗T∗T∗T∗T∗C∗T∗C∗T∗)dT.
